This subject will focus on clinical exercise physiology research and practice. This
subject comprises a combination of online learning, compulsory on-campus (professional
practice experience) activities, and independent research. In this subject students
will attain advanced knowledge and skills in clinical exercise physiology practice,
and will apply principles of research design and ethics to plan and execute a major
piece of research to answer complex theoretical or professional practice questions
in clinical exercise physiology or allied health.
Learning Outcomes
- demonstrate advanced knowledge in principles of research design, including the use
of appropriate research methodologies to address complex theoretical or professional
practice issues in clinical exercise physiology or allied health;
- critically review, analyse, and synthesise current theories and/or practices found
in clinical exercise physiology or allied health literature, and formulate recommendations
to inform future practice;
- expertly communicate research findings via well- developed written and oral presentation
skills;
- demonstrate professional practice competency in clinical exercise physiology settings.
